Architecture of Observation Towers

It seems to be human nature to enjoy a view, getting the higher ground and taking in our surroundings has become a significant aspect of architecture across the world. Observation towers which allow visitors to climb and observe their surroundings, provide a chance to take in the beauty of the land while at the same time adding something unique and impressive to the landscape.

Model Making In Architecture

The importance of model making in architecture could be thought to have reduced in recent years. With the introduction of new and innovative architecture design technology, is there still a place for model making in architecture? Stanton Williams, director at Stirling Prize-winning practice, Gavin Henderson, believes that it’s more important than ever.

Benefits of Window Refurbishment

Many sash windows, once thought beyond saving, can be restored to a near-original condition. Restoring them with a reputable business will make your home more comfortable as well as reduce the cost of heating and environmental damage caused by cold air leaks out of old, decaying wood.

Replacements of like-for-like should be avoided in the event that the building has been classified or is located in a conservation zone as per Article 4. It is preferential to make minor improvements such as draught-proofing. This does not require approval for planning.

Energy Efficiency

If you replace or repair your windows, you'll be able to reduce the amount of air that leaks into your property. This will save you money on energy costs over the long haul. It can also help to avoid condensation that makes your home feel cold and clammy.

You can further enhance the efficiency of your old windows by incorporating draught seals to your frames for sash. They can stop hot and window refurbishment London cold air from entering into your home, leading to a significant reduction of heating costs. This is particularly beneficial in winter, when central heating costs can be very high.

Double glazing can be put in on your sash window as well as draught-proofing. This could make them up to 8x more efficient than single glazing, meaning you'll pay less on heating. It's also a green option as it uses recycled materials and does not need the production of new plastic window frames.

Improved Security

Window frames that are in good condition will allow homes to be well-insulated and offer protection from wind and window refurbishment london water. This can lower energy costs. Professional window restoration services can repair frames and seal them. They can also fit low-e double glass, reducing condensation and offering better thermal performance. These upgrades are cheaper than replacing the windows and can be done without a planning permit.

During window refurbishment, the frames will be cleaned using abrasive brushes or pads to remove loose paint or rust. They are then ready for repainting with zinc phosphate metal primer. The windows are then re-sprayed in the original colour or a different one if necessary. This will improve the appearance and durability of the windows, and reduce the need for repair or replacement after a certain period of time.

In some cases the window sash could become a bit off-balance or misaligned. Normal wear and tear could cause this, and it can cause the sash to become stuck when it closes or opens. This can be a major problem, and a professional window restorer will solve the issue by aligning or balancing the weights of the sash. They can also replace damaged sash cords and locks.
